数据库语言该学什么

不及物动词 其他 60

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    学习数据库语言是非常重要的,特别是对于那些想要从事与数据相关工作的人来说。数据库语言是用于管理和操作数据库的特定编程语言。下面是学习数据库语言时应该学习的几种主要语言:

    1. SQL(Structured Query Language):SQL是最常用的数据库语言之一,几乎所有的关系型数据库都支持SQL。学习SQL可以帮助你掌握创建、读取、更新和删除数据库中的数据的基本操作。

    2. PL/SQL(Procedural Language/Structured Query Language):PL/SQL是Oracle数据库的编程语言,它是在SQL的基础上加入了过程化编程的特性。学习PL/SQL可以帮助你编写存储过程、函数和触发器等复杂的数据库逻辑。

    3. T-SQL(Transact-SQL):T-SQL是Microsoft SQL Server数据库的编程语言,它是在SQL的基础上扩展而来的。学习T-SQL可以帮助你掌握SQL Server数据库的高级功能和特性。

    4. NoSQL语言:NoSQL(Not Only SQL)是一类非关系型数据库的统称,它们使用不同于SQL的查询语言。学习NoSQL语言可以帮助你理解和使用这些非关系型数据库,如MongoDB、Redis等。

    5. 数据库管理系统的脚本语言:不同的数据库管理系统可能还会有自己的脚本语言,用于管理和配置数据库。例如,MySQL使用的是MySQL Shell,PostgreSQL使用的是PL/pgSQL。学习这些脚本语言可以帮助你更好地管理和优化数据库。

    学习数据库语言不仅可以让你更好地理解和操作数据库,还可以提升你在数据分析、数据工程和数据库开发等领域的技能,为你的职业发展提供更多机会。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    学习数据库语言是非常重要的,因为数据库是存储和管理数据的重要工具。在选择学习哪种数据库语言时,需要考虑以下几个因素:

    1. 数据库类型:首先,需要确定要学习的数据库类型,常见的数据库类型包括关系型数据库(如MySQL、Oracle)、非关系型数据库(如MongoDB、Redis)等。不同的数据库类型有不同的特点和语言支持,因此需要根据实际需求选择适合的数据库类型。

    2. SQL语言:无论选择哪种数据库类型,学习SQL(Structured Query Language)是必不可少的。SQL是数据库的通用查询语言,可以用于创建、修改和查询数据库中的数据。学习SQL语言可以帮助你掌握数据库的基本操作和查询技巧。

    3. 数据库特定语言:除了SQL语言外,一些数据库还有自己的特定语言或扩展语言。例如,Oracle数据库有PL/SQL语言,用于编写存储过程和触发器;MongoDB数据库有MongoDB Query Language(MQL),用于查询和操作非关系型数据。如果要深入学习和使用特定数据库类型,还需要学习相应的特定语言。

    4. 数据库管理工具:学习数据库语言的同时,还应该掌握一些常用的数据库管理工具,如MySQL Workbench、Oracle SQL Developer等。这些工具可以帮助你更方便地管理和操作数据库,提高工作效率。

    综上所述,学习数据库语言需要首先学习通用的SQL语言,然后根据实际需求选择学习特定数据库类型的语言。此外,掌握常用的数据库管理工具也是非常重要的。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    学习数据库语言可以帮助我们更好地管理和操作数据库。数据库语言主要分为两种:数据定义语言(DDL)和数据操作语言(DML)。下面将从DDL和DML两个方面介绍学习数据库语言的内容和方法。

    一、学习数据定义语言(DDL)
    数据定义语言(DDL)用于创建、修改和删除数据库、表、视图、索引等数据库对象。学习DDL需要了解以下内容:

    1. 数据库的创建和删除:

      • 创建数据库:使用CREATE DATABASE语句创建数据库,指定数据库名称、字符集、校对规则等参数。
      • 删除数据库:使用DROP DATABASE语句删除数据库,指定要删除的数据库名称。
    2. 表的创建和删除:

      • 创建表:使用CREATE TABLE语句创建表,指定表名、列名、数据类型、约束等信息。
      • 删除表:使用DROP TABLE语句删除表,指定要删除的表名。
    3. 列的定义和修改:

      • 定义列:在CREATE TABLE语句中指定列名、数据类型、约束等信息。
      • 修改列:使用ALTER TABLE语句修改列名、数据类型、约束等信息。
    4. 约束的定义和修改:

      • 定义约束:在CREATE TABLE语句中使用约束关键字(如PRIMARY KEY、FOREIGN KEY、UNIQUE、CHECK)定义约束。
      • 修改约束:使用ALTER TABLE语句修改约束,如添加、删除、禁用或启用约束。
    5. 视图的创建和删除:

      • 创建视图:使用CREATE VIEW语句创建视图,指定视图名称、列名、查询语句等信息。
      • 删除视图:使用DROP VIEW语句删除视图,指定要删除的视图名称。
    6. 索引的创建和删除:

      • 创建索引:使用CREATE INDEX语句创建索引,指定索引名称、表名、列名等信息。
      • 删除索引:使用DROP INDEX语句删除索引,指定要删除的索引名称。

    二、学习数据操作语言(DML)
    数据操作语言(DML)用于查询、插入、更新和删除数据库中的数据。学习DML需要了解以下内容:

    1. 数据的查询:

      • SELECT语句:用于从数据库中查询数据,可以使用WHERE子句过滤查询结果。
      • ORDER BY子句:用于对查询结果进行排序。
      • GROUP BY子句:用于对查询结果进行分组。
      • HAVING子句:用于对分组后的结果进行过滤。
    2. 数据的插入:

      • INSERT INTO语句:用于向表中插入新的数据,指定表名和要插入的数据。
    3. 数据的更新:

      • UPDATE语句:用于更新表中的数据,指定表名、要更新的列和更新后的值,可以使用WHERE子句过滤更新的行。
    4. 数据的删除:

      • DELETE FROM语句:用于删除表中的数据,指定表名和要删除的行,可以使用WHERE子句过滤删除的行。

    三、学习方法和操作流程
    学习数据库语言的方法和操作流程如下:

    1. 学习基础知识:了解数据库的基本概念和术语,如表、列、数据类型、约束等。
    2. 学习语法规则:掌握数据库语言的语法规则,如语句的书写格式、关键字的使用等。
    3. 实践操作:通过实践操作来巩固学习内容,可以使用数据库管理工具(如MySQL、Oracle、SQL Server等)进行实践操作。
    4. 练习题目:完成一些练习题目,加深对数据库语言的理解和掌握程度。
    5. 阅读文档和教程:阅读相关的数据库文档和教程,了解更多高级功能和技巧。

    总结:
    学习数据库语言需要学习数据定义语言(DDL)和数据操作语言(DML)两个方面的知识。通过学习DDL可以掌握数据库和表的创建、修改和删除等操作,而通过学习DML可以掌握数据的查询、插入、更新和删除等操作。学习数据库语言的方法和操作流程包括学习基础知识、语法规则,进行实践操作,完成练习题目,阅读文档和教程等。通过系统学习和实践操作,可以掌握数据库语言的使用和应用。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部